Mysore: A Heritage City with Growing Hospitality Demand
Mysore has long been one of South India’s most iconic travel destinations, attracting domestic and international tourists year-round. The city’s architectural grandeur, vibrant cultural festivals, and proximity to natural attractions make it a consistent performer in the leisure travel segment.
In recent years, improvements in road and rail connectivity, as well as the expansion of regional air access, have enhanced Mysore’s accessibility. These developments have contributed to rising visitor volumes and increasing demand for high-quality accommodation options.
Tourism and Business Travel Drivers
While Mysore is traditionally associated with leisure and heritage tourism, it also hosts growing business activity in education, manufacturing, and small-scale industries. Conferences, weddings, and large-scale social events further contribute to room demand throughout the year.
The combination of leisure tourism and event-driven travel makes the city an attractive market for premium and luxury hotel developments.

Asset-Light Growth Approach
The signing of the Mysore property aligns with Radisson’s broader asset-light expansion strategy. Management agreements allow the brand to scale operations efficiently while collaborating with local developers who possess in-depth market knowledge.
This model ensures operational consistency, global brand alignment, and effective risk management while enabling strategic geographic expansion.

Competitive Landscape in Mysore’s Hospitality Market
Mysore’s hotel market has traditionally comprised midscale and upper-midscale properties, with limited representation in the global luxury segment. The entry of Radisson Collection strengthens the city’s premium accommodation offering and raises competitive benchmarks.
As demand for experiential and upscale travel grows, additional branded investments may follow, enhancing the city’s overall hospitality infrastructure.
